A wealthy benefactor just donated some money to the local college. This gift was established to provide scholarships for worthy students.

The first scholarship will be granted one year from now in the amount of $35,000. Thereafter, one scholarship of the same amount will be granted each year. The scholarship fund will last indefinitely.

What is the value of this gift today at a discount rate of 5% compounded annually?
